The INTERNAL_QSORT gave me a 2 orders of magnitude speed up on > git status / commit etc. > > I should have mentioned that I build with SHELL_PATH = /bin/bash and > ensure that /usr/linux/bin (or /opt/freeware/bin) from the AIX toolbox > is prepended to the PATH to run the test-suite. I didn't want to fold > these into the patch as the paths are somewhat environment specific. I compiled git on AIX 4.3.3. Even though the testsuite does not pass (due to a too old perl, non-working libiconv, and a sed that does not print the last line if there's no LF at the end), there's no failure that I would attribute to your changes.
